Successful Selling Of The Self And Sex Series is a book written by Sylvanus Stall and published in 1907. The book explores the concept of self-selling and how it relates to the selling of sex. Stall argues that the art of selling oneself is essential to success in life, and that it is particularly important in the realm of sex. He provides practical advice on how to present oneself in the best possible light, both physically and mentally, and how to appeal to the desires and needs of others. The book covers a range of topics, including personal grooming, body language, conversation skills, and sexual techniques. Stall draws on his own experiences as a pastor and counselor, as well as on the latest scientific research, to provide a comprehensive guide to successful selling. While some of the advice may seem outdated by modern standards, the book remains an interesting historical document and a fascinating insight into the attitudes and beliefs of the early 20th century.This scarce antiquarian book is a facsimile reprint of the old original and may contain some imperfections such as library marks and notations.
